Output 50927764efed7f5ca87a31a7aee1b6b8a16682a56bafd8abb159ce727254a10c:0

value
126100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71f84d35743265495ccb857c1a903e699a3e08b0 OP_EQUAL
address
3C5djWznxkowfk5TUgcxoXg2bhrnENaTVW
transaction
50927764efed7f5ca87a31a7aee1b6b8a16682a56bafd8abb159ce727254a10c
confirmations
394031
spent
true